Core Viewpoint - The article highlights the significant advancements in the Beijing-Tianjin-Hebei (Jing-Jin-Ji) region's rail transportation network during the 14th Five-Year Plan period, emphasizing the transformation towards a world-class urban agglomeration with improved connectivity and efficiency [1][2][4]. Group 1: Infrastructure Development - The rail network in the Jing-Jin-Ji region has evolved from isolated points and lines to a comprehensive, interconnected system, fulfilling the goals set in the 14th Five-Year Plan [1][2]. - By the end of 2024, the total high-speed rail mileage in the Jing-Jin-Ji region is expected to increase from 1,284 kilometers in 2013 to 2,669 kilometers, achieving full coverage of all prefecture-level cities in the region [2]. - The completion of major high-speed rail projects, such as the Beijing-Harbin high-speed rail and the Beijing-Tangshan intercity railway, has significantly reduced travel times within the region [2][4]. Group 2: Economic Impact - The GDP of the Jing-Jin-Ji region is projected to reach 11.5 trillion yuan by 2024, which is 2.1 times that of 2013, indicating robust economic growth supported by the rail network [9]. - The region's economic structure is being optimized, with Beijing, Tianjin, and Hebei's GDP growth rates surpassing the national average, reflecting the positive impact of improved transportation [9]. Group 3: Social Changes - The enhanced rail connectivity is reshaping lifestyles, with more individuals opting for a cross-city living model, such as working in Beijing while residing in Hebei and enjoying leisure activities in Tianjin [6][7]. - The introduction of convenient travel services, such as the "Traffic Union" card and customized commuting buses, has facilitated smoother cross-city travel for residents [7][9]. Group 4: Future Outlook - The focus for the 15th Five-Year Plan will shift towards optimizing and perfecting the existing network, emphasizing the integration of various transportation modes [13][14]. - Future developments will include smart and low-carbon transportation solutions, with the aim of creating a more efficient and environmentally friendly rail system [14][15].

Core Viewpoint - Guangzhou is actively promoting green and low-carbon transportation in preparation for the upcoming National Games, focusing on enhancing travel environment, optimizing energy structure, and leveraging technology for efficient transportation services [1][2]. Group 1: Transportation Environment - The proportion of green travel in Guangzhou exceeds 70%, with 77% in central urban areas, supported by the operation of 22 urban rail transit lines totaling 777 kilometers [1]. - The city has improved the integration of subway and bus services, achieving a 100% connection rate within 200 meters of subway stations [1]. - Approximately 270,000 shared bicycles are available in the central urban area, with an average daily ridership of about 1.3 million [1]. Group 2: Energy Structure Optimization - Guangzhou has transitioned its public and taxi fleets to electric vehicles, with approximately 13,900 electric buses and 14,000 electric taxis, achieving a 98.7% electrification rate for ride-hailing services [2]. - Nearly 1,000 urban delivery vehicles used by logistics and postal services are all powered by new energy sources [2]. Group 3: Green Transformation for Events - The city is prioritizing the use of new energy vehicles for event transportation, with over 400 new energy vehicles prepared for the National Games [2]. - Plans are in place to modify 70 electric buses for accessibility to accommodate athletes with disabilities [2]. Group 4: Smart System Upgrades - A vehicle dispatch system for the National Games is being developed, integrating data from all support vehicles and key transportation networks for real-time monitoring and resource allocation [2]. - The city is consolidating data from various transport modes and weather information to enhance traffic organization around major transport hubs and event venues [2]. Group 5: Future Initiatives - The transportation authority plans to establish green bus routes based on venue layouts and promote the application of autonomous driving [4]. - Activities such as "Love in Traffic Public Welfare" will be organized to reinforce the achievements in low-carbon travel and civilized transportation [4].

Core Insights - China's transportation sector has achieved historic milestones during the "14th Five-Year Plan" period, with significant advancements in high-speed rail, highways, and logistics, showcasing the country's technological innovation capabilities [4][11]. Group 1: High-Speed Rail Developments - The CR450 train set a world record with a test speed of 453 km/h and a commercial operation speed of 400 km/h, marking a significant achievement in high-speed rail technology [6]. - The high-speed rail network has expanded to 48,000 kilometers, covering 97% of cities with populations over 500,000, with the "eight vertical and eight horizontal" network achieving 81.5% completion [5][7]. - The opening of the Chongqing to Qianjiang section of the Yuxia high-speed rail has ended the historical lack of high-speed rail in southeastern Chongqing [5]. Group 2: Major Infrastructure Projects - The Shenzhen-Zhongshan Link, a super-large transportation project, has created multiple world records and significantly improved connectivity in the Guangdong-Hong Kong-Macao Greater Bay Area [9]. - The Tian Shan Victory Tunnel, the world's longest highway tunnel, will reduce travel time across the Tian Shan mountains from 3 hours to 20 minutes, showcasing advancements in domestic engineering technology [10]. Group 3: Green Transportation Initiatives - The first domestic dual-fuel (methanol + diesel) vessel has successfully completed its first green methanol refueling, marking a key step in the green transformation of China's shipping industry [12]. - The first zero-carbon highway in China, spanning 161.9 kilometers, utilizes solar panels and innovative energy management technologies to achieve net-zero emissions during operation, with an annual carbon reduction of 61,000 tons [12]. - China has built 33 green highway demonstration projects and achieved nearly 100% coverage of shore power at ports, contributing to global sustainable transportation efforts [13].

Core Viewpoint - Yongtai Shuneng's 480kW liquid-cooled supercharging pile has successfully obtained certification from Singapore's Land Transport Authority (LTA), marking it as the world's first commercially approved 480kW liquid-cooled charging facility and setting a record for the highest power certification by LTA in the industry [1][2]. Group 1 - The successful certification of the 480kW liquid-cooled supercharging pile signifies Yongtai Shuneng's entry into the Singapore market and the initiation of its "Southeast Asia Supercharging Network Construction Plan" to enhance regional green transportation [1][4]. - The LTA certification is known for its stringent requirements regarding technical safety, compatibility, and sustainability, serving as a "golden key" for companies entering the Singapore market and a testament to Yongtai Shuneng's technological strength and brand credibility [2][4]. - The 480kW liquid-cooled supercharging pile features advanced liquid cooling gun line technology and star-ring coupling flexible charging technology, achieving a peak current of 600A and a maximum power of 480kW, enabling a rapid charging experience of "one second per kilometer" and improving usage efficiency by over 30% [2][4]. Group 2 - Yongtai Shuneng's charging products have previously passed EU CE certification and international CB certification, with the recent LTA certification providing strong momentum for its internationalization strategy [4]. - The company aims to leverage Singapore as a strategic base to accelerate the construction of a supercharging network covering Southeast Asia and extending globally, providing robust technical support for the global transition to green and low-carbon transportation [4].
